Peter Patrick Gillespie (November 30, 1851 – May 4, 1910) was an American left fielder in Major League Baseball from 1880 to 1887. Gillespie played for the Troy Trojans and New York Giants.
In 714 games over eight seasons, Gillespie posted a .276 batting average (809-for-2927) with 450 runs, 10 home runs and 351 RBI.
